As we carve into the Thanksgiving spirit, The Derivative is serving up a feast of insights with Patrik Safvenblad, the mastermind behind VOLT Capital Management.
In this compelling conversation, Patrik unveils his approach as a fundamental specialist in managed futures programs, offering a unique perspective that distinguishes his strategies from the norm. We delve into the differences between pod shops and in-house multi-strats, explore the penchant for shorter-term models, and uncover the meticulous process of managing over 9000 signals.
